What happens after a Sim graduates?

After they graduate with a degree, embarking upon any of the associated careers listed above will allow your Sim to enjoy a series of perks, namely: higher pay; easier promotions thanks to increased performance; more vacation days; and a signing bonus (up to one per in-game week if you choose to change careers).

When did The Sims 2 university life collection come out?

The Sims 2 University Life Collection includes The Sims 2: University, The Sims 2: Teen Style Stuff and The Sims 2: IKEA Home Stuff. A PC version was announced on TheSims2.com website on July 8, 2009, and released in North America on August 24, 2009. This section contains audio and/or video files.

Can you go to University in the Sims 2?

Like the Sims 2, your characters in University will go through stages of their life. University can only apply to teens about to become adults. Going off to University will expand their life by 24 days. Any teen sims are eligible to go to college, except those with an F average. There are four sources of students for your colleges:

When did The Sims 2 Uni come out?

The Sims 2: University, or UNI, was the first expansion pack released for The Sims 2 on March 1, 2005. The basic idea was to give Sims a college experience. Your Sims are now young adults leaving home to live the ultimate college fantasy.

What are the majors in the Sims 2?

The majors available are: Mathematics, Philosophy, Physics, Political science, Psychology, Art, Biology, Drama, Economics, History, and Literature. New careers: UNI adds four new career paths that can only be entered by college graduates, though the choice of which careers require degrees seems a bit odd.
